Some other things that can be done to make websites easier for everyone to use are to make sure that all content can be read by a screen reader, to make navigation menus that are easy to understand, and to offer alternative formats like audio or text transcripts.

Check the contrast prior to publishing. Lots of design software have this built in. This includes using logos that are easily identifiable for people with colour blindness. Use SVG file formats where appropriate so images and logos can be scaled without causing pixelisation.
